What happens when faith dies before the person who wronged you does? Prakriti had always believed in Dharma. She believed that every deed returned to its doer, that God protected the righteous, and that justice eventually found its way to those who deserved it. Until the day her best friend was brought into the hospital, bruised and broken by the man she had married. The man responsible was Ahaan Rathore, the untouchable son of the Chief Minister. Shielded by power, wealth, and influence, he stood beyond the reach of the law. As courts turned into marketplaces of authority and truth lost its voice, Prakriti abandoned the faith she had worshipped all her life. Determined to avenge her friend, she sets out on a dangerous path to become the justice the system failed to provide. But as unseen hands guide her steps and impossible truths begin to unfold, Prakriti is forced to confront a question she never thought she would ask: Was God truly absent, or had He been waiting for the right moment to deliver His own verdict?
